One person died and eight others were injured due to electrocution in Kamwenge District. The incident occurred on Thursday in Rwenkuna village, Kahunge Town Council.
The deceased, identified as Wilson Mwesigye from Rwenkuba Village in Kahunge Town Council, was electrocuted while erecting tents. Didas Ndizeyi, the LCI Chairperson of Rwenkuba Village, reported that a metallic pole of one of the tents made contact with a live electric wire, resulting in the fatal incident.
Among the injured was Amos Turinawe, the LCIII Chairperson of Kahunge Town Council, who were promptly transported to Rukunyu Health Centre IV for medical treatment.
This incident follows a similar tragedy last month in Mubende District, where six people lost their lives due to electrocution while setting up a tent for a wedding ceremony.
